Output 0c745e37fd3e8ae63d0f233c2d085a851ce7a4551795c6dd7967123740bcf94a:0

value
524824800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 451e972957a34e5e95b95f5ab4e697498c0a35aa OP_EQUAL
address
MECdW8VKBX8zMpH3sf8ZJycXRgTBsiuLU6
transaction
0c745e37fd3e8ae63d0f233c2d085a851ce7a4551795c6dd7967123740bcf94a
spent
true